Sol in H-alpha, 14th April.

Lots of interesting activity on the sun today, some bright prominences detached while I was watching. Here's a mosiac of 10 video runs using the DMK41 and the Lunt80PT - single exposure only. Stacked in AS2 and assembled in PS.
